Definitions of “Bate”
To reduce the force of something; to abate.
“Ah, left ſome Thorn ſhoul'd pierce thy tender Foot, / Or thou ſhoul'dſt fall in flying my purſuit! / To ſharp uneven Ways thy ſteps decline; / Abate thy Speed, and I will bate of mine.”
To restrain, usually with the sense of being in anticipation
“[…] and to his dying day he bated his breath a little when he told the story of the stroke with the willow wand.”
Strife; contention.
“[…] and weares his Boot very ſmooth, like vnto the Signe of the Legge; and breedes no bate with telling of diſcreete stories:”
